PDF化アプリ徹底比較:HTML→PDFの仕組み・おすすめツールと選び方

本サイトではアフィリエイト広告を利用しています

アプリ情報

近年、デジタル文書の活用が急速に進む中で、PDF化アプリの需要が高まっています。PDF化アプリとは、さまざまな形式のファイルやウェブページの内容をPDF形式に変換するためのソフトウェアやサービスのことを指します。PDFは文書のレイアウトやフォント、画像などを固定化できるため、ビジネスや教育、個人利用において広く利用されています。

この記事では、PDF化アプリの基本的な機能や種類、選び方のポイント、そして代表的なツールを複数の情報源からまとめて紹介します。これからPDF化アプリを導入したい方や、より効率的にPDF変換を行いたい方に役立つ内容です。

PDF化アプリの基本機能と種類

PDF化アプリは主に以下のような機能を持ちます。

  • ファイル形式の変換:Word、Excel、PowerPoint、画像ファイル、HTMLなど多様な形式からPDFへの変換
  • ウェブページのPDF化:ブラウザ上のページをそのままPDFに変換
  • 編集・注釈機能:PDFにテキストや図形の追加、ハイライトやコメントの挿入
  • セキュリティ設定:パスワード保護や編集制限、暗号化など
  • バッチ処理:複数ファイルの一括変換や自動化対応

これらの機能はアプリによって異なり、用途に応じて選ぶことが重要です。特にHTMLからPDFへの変換は、ウェブコンテンツをそのまま保存したい場合に便利で、変換の精度や速度、カスタマイズ性がポイントとなります。

HTMLからPDFへの変換技術と代表的なツール

HTMLをPDFに変換する方法は大きく分けて3つあります。

  • ライブラリ利用型:プログラム内で直接HTMLを解析しPDFを生成する方法。例として、wkhtmltopdfiTextFlying Saucerなどがあり、細かいカスタマイズが可能です。
  • ヘッドレスブラウザ型:ChromeやChromiumのヘッドレスモードを利用し、ブラウザでの表示をそのままPDF化。PuppeteerPlaywrightが代表的で、JavaScriptやCSSの動的処理も反映できます。
  • クラウドAPI型:オンラインサービスとして提供されるAPIを利用し、サーバー側で変換処理を行う方法。DocRaptorPDFShiftなどがあり、手軽に高品質なPDFを生成可能です。

それぞれの方法にはメリットとデメリットがあり、用途や開発環境に応じて選択されます。たとえば、ヘッドレスブラウザは最新のウェブ技術に対応しやすい一方、サーバー負荷が高くなることがあります。クラウドAPIはスケーラブルで管理が楽ですが、インターネット接続が必須です。

代表的なHTML→PDF変換ツールの特徴

ツール名 特徴 対応環境 主な用途
DocRaptor 高精度なHTML/CSS対応、APIベース、HIPAA・SOC2準拠のセキュリティ クラウドAPI 企業向けの高品質PDF生成
PDFShift 高速変換、簡単なAPI連携、複数CSSフレームワーク対応 クラウドAPI スピーディなPDF生成
wkhtmltopdf オープンソース、WebKitエンジン使用、コマンドライン操作 Windows/Mac/Linux シンプルなHTML変換
Puppeteer ヘッドレスChrome制御、JavaScript対応、動的コンテンツも変換可能 Node.js環境 動的ウェブページのPDF化
Adobe Acrobat 多機能PDF編集・変換、ブラウザ拡張も提供 Windows/Mac、ブラウザ プロフェッショナル向け文書管理

PDF化アプリの選び方のポイント

PDF化アプリを選ぶ際には、以下のポイントを考慮すると良いでしょう。

  • 変換精度:元のレイアウトやフォント、画像が忠実に再現されるか
  • 対応ファイル形式:HTML以外にもWordや画像など多様な形式に対応しているか
  • 操作性・自動化:GUIの使いやすさやコマンドライン、APIによる自動処理の有無
  • セキュリティ:機密文書の取り扱いに適した暗号化やアクセス制限があるか
  • コスト:無料版の有無や有料プランの価格、ライセンス形態
  • サポート・更新頻度:開発元のサポート体制やアップデートの頻度

例えば、ビジネス用途で大量の文書を扱う場合は、API連携やバッチ処理ができるクラウドサービスやSDKが便利です。一方、個人利用や簡単な変換なら無料のオンラインツールやブラウザ拡張で十分なこともあります。

おすすめのPDF化アプリと活用例

1. Adobe Acrobat

Adobe AcrobatはPDFの作成・編集において業界標準のソフトウェアです。HTMLファイルのPDF変換だけでなく、編集や注釈、フォーム作成、セキュリティ設定も充実しており、プロフェッショナルな文書管理に最適です。ブラウザ拡張機能もあり、ウェブページを手軽にPDF化できます。

2. DocRaptor

DocRaptorはクラウドベースのHTML to PDF APIで、高度なCSSやJavaScriptのサポートが特徴です。99.99%の稼働率保証やHIPAA、SOC2準拠のセキュリティも備えており、企業のウェブサービスに組み込みやすいです。API経由で大量のPDFを高速に生成可能です。

3. Puppeteer

Googleが開発したPuppeteerは、ヘッドレスChromeを操作してHTMLをPDFに変換します。動的なJavaScriptコンテンツも正確にレンダリングできるため、最新のウェブ技術を使ったページのPDF化に適しています。Node.js環境での開発者向けツールです。

4. wkhtmltopdf

wkhtmltopdfはオープンソースのコマンドラインツールで、WebKitエンジンを使ってHTMLをPDFに変換します。無料で利用でき、シンプルなHTMLの変換に強みがあります。サーバー環境での自動化やバッチ処理にも向いています。

5. PDFShift

PDFShiftは高速なHTML to PDF変換を売りにしたクラウドAPIです。TailwindやBootstrapなどのCSSフレームワークに対応し、簡単にPDFプレビューを生成できます。開発者にとって使いやすいAPI設計が特徴です。

PDF化アプリの活用シーン

  • ウェブサイトのコンテンツをオフラインで閲覧・保存したい場合
  • 報告書や契約書などのビジネス文書を統一フォーマットで配布したい場合
  • 教育資料やプレゼンテーション資料を配布用にPDF化したい場合
  • 電子書籍やマニュアルの作成において、レイアウトを崩さずに配布したい場合
  • システム開発において、動的に生成されるHTMLをPDF化してアーカイブや印刷用に利用したい場合

まとめ

PDF化アプリは、デジタル文書の利便性を高める重要なツールです。多様なファイル形式やウェブページを正確にPDFに変換できるため、ビジネスや教育、個人利用で幅広く活用されています。HTMLからPDFへの変換には、ライブラリ、ヘッドレスブラウザ、クラウドAPIといった複数の技術があり、それぞれに特徴と適した用途があります。Adobe AcrobatやDocRaptor、Puppeteer、wkhtmltopdf、PDFShiftなどの代表的なツールを理解し、自分のニーズに合ったものを選ぶことが重要です。これにより、効率的で高品質なPDF作成が可能となり、業務や生活の質を向上させることができます。

PDF化アプリ徹底比較:HTML→PDFの仕組み・おすすめツールと選び方をまとめました

pdf化アプリは、ファイルやウェブコンテンツをPDF形式に変換し、文書の保存や共有を容易にするためのツールです。多様な変換方法や機能を持つアプリが存在し、用途に応じて最適なものを選ぶことができます。最新の技術を活用した高精度な変換やセキュリティ機能を備えたサービスも増えており、今後もますます重要性が高まる分野です。

引用元:Apple AppStore

おすすめのアプリを紹介

早押しクイズで全国プレイヤーとオンライン対戦

おすすめポイント

  • 2000問以上の雑学・一般常識クイズを収録
  • シングルプレイで知識アップ!
  • 完全無料で課金要素なし!全国対戦でランキング上位を目指そう
アプリ情報
AppMatch